文件名称:delphi UDP 安全传输 代码
文件大小:714KB
文件格式:RAR
更新时间:2018-10-19 04:10:35
delphi UDP传输 UDP代码 UDP例子 UDP客户端
UDP安全传输(完整源码)大家都知道UDP比TCP好用发送速度快很多,程序写起来也简单的多,可缺点也同样明显UDP容易丢包,而且不能自动重发也不能自动组包没有数据安全机制,发的包不能超过2K(INDY,NMUDP等控件都是这样)否则就出错。当想要发送大数据包或者具有安全控制的数据包就使用方法 SafeSendBuff 即可:) 当然接收方必须使用本类(即服务端。因为偶需要自动处理分包、组包、重发等细节) 给事件成员OnDataCase付值即可该事件是接收到数据时触发
【文件预览】:
mmzmagic_UDPSafeSend.gif
2ccc.com.nfo
Client
----DemoClient.cfg(453B)
----2ccc.com.nfo(746B)
----Unit1.dfm(903B)
----DemoClient.res(876B)
----Unit1.pas(2KB)
----Dcu()
----DemoClient.exe(464KB)
----DemoClient.dpr(448B)
Server
----DemoServer.res(876B)
----2ccc.com.nfo(746B)
----Unit1.dfm(295KB)
----DemoServer.dpr(450B)
----Unit1.pas(3KB)
----Dcu()
----DemoServer.cfg(453B)
DemoServer.exe
DemoClient.exe
Public
----PMyBaseDebug.pas(15KB)
----2ccc.com.nfo(746B)
----untfunctions.pas(51KB)
----Consts.pas(13KB)
----NMUDP.pas(26KB)
----UntUdpCtl.pas(24KB)
----UntProctol.pas(5KB)
ReadMe.txt